FastPFor for Rust
This is a Rust wrapper for the C++ FastPFor library, as well as a pure Rust re-implementation (work in progress). Supports 32-bit and 64-bit integers, and SIMD-optimized codecs for 128-bit and 256-bit vectors. Based on the Decoding billions of integers per second through vectorization, 2012 paper.

Build Requirements
When using the Rust implementation, no additional dependencies are required. When using the C++ implementation, you need to have a C++ compiler that supports C++14 and SIMD intrinsics. See FastPFor C++ requirements.

macOS
To build FastPFor on macOS, you'll need to install SIMDe. Since Homebrew installs packages in /opt/homebrew (for Apple Silicon), you'll also need to explicitly set the include paths.
